my normal program desktop icons are missing. They have been replaced with

blank generic squares. The shortcut for My Computer, My Documents, etc.

still work, but the traditional icons are missing. Any suggestions of a fix?

RE: desktop icons

 

Summit,

If you are running XP 32-bit, use the "rebuild icons" option in MS Powertoy

TweakUI.
